Job Description

JOB SUMMARY

This combined role serves as the primary administrative support for the Executive Chef and the entire culinary team. The role involves performing secretarial and administrative duties in a highly professional and courteous manner to enhance communication, streamline operations, and ensure efficient flow of incoming and outgoing information across the Culinary Department. Additionally, this role will also be responsible for preparing and cooking high-quality food items consistently and efficiently, executing recipes, maintaining portion control, ensuring proper presentation, and upholding the highest standards of food quality, safety, and sanitation. The successful candidate will contribute to seamless kitchen operations while delivering exceptional culinary experiences that align with Westin brand and luxury resort expectations.

KEY RESPONSIBILITIES

Primary responsibilities for the Line/Culinary Administrative Assistant position include but not limited to the following:

  • Provide administrative support, including filing, answering telephones, taking messages, maintaining appointment calendar, coordinating interviews, order office inventory, assist with planning of roster etc.
  • Maintains the standards of performance as detailed in the Departmental Operations Manual to ensure the efficient operation of the department in accordance with Resort’s Policy.
  • Implement and update filing system for all culinary records.
  • Participate in regular meetings and briefings, take minutes and file as needed.
  • Review status of work and follow-up actions required with the Executive Chef daily
  • Handle confidential and classified material and always maintain professional office etiquette and discretion.
  • Establish and maintain professional and effective communication channels within the Culinary and other departments.
  • Understands and abides by all safety rules, emergency procedures and fire prevention regulations.
  • Maintains all documentation & Forms related to Kitchen and safety food audits.
  • Participates in scheduled training programs that may improve personal or departmental standards.
  • Create and disburse requisition and work order as needed within the Resort.
  • Maintain and manage the daily appointments for the Executive Chef.
  • Prepare and cook a variety of hot and cold menu items according to predetermined recipes, specifications, quality standards, and presentation guidelines.
  • Execute cooking methods (grilling, sautéing, frying, roasting, etc.) with consistency and timeliness during high-volume periods.
  • Visually inspect, select, and use only the freshest, highest-quality ingredients for all preparations.
  • Measure, portion, and label food items accurately; follow recipes and scaling instructions precisely.
  • Practice daily food safety, sanitation, and hygiene protocols to ensure guest satisfaction and regulatory compliance.
  • Collaborate with kitchen team members as needed for efficient kitchen operations.
  • Monitor food waste, control inventory, and prepare requisitions for supplies as needed.
  • Perform deep cleaning, equipment maintenance checks, etc.
  • Other duties may be assigned based on business needs.

Experience and Qualifications

  • Minimum 3-4 years of experience as Line cook in a high-volume restaurant, luxury hotel, resort plus administrative support or clerical experience required.
  • Culinary certification, diploma, or formal training required.
  • Prior experience in hospitality, hotel, restaurant, food & beverage (F&B), or a fast-paced kitchen environment required.
  • Experience with administrative tasks like filing, calendars, phones, emails, requisitions, and data entry is essential.
  • Strong knowledge of various cooking techniques, food preparation methods, and basic knife skills required.
  • Understanding of food safety, sanitation standards, and applicable health regulations are mandatory requirements.
  • Basic mathematical skills for recipe scaling, measurements, portioning, and requisitioning required.
  • Ability to work efficiently under pressure in a fast-paced environment will be essential.
  • Excellent teamwork, communication, and organizational skills are relevant.
  • Proficient in English (speak, read, write, and understand) as the primary workplace language.
  • Physically able to stand for extended periods, lift, push/pull 35- 50 lbs. as required, must be able to work in hot/humid conditions, and handle kitchen tools safely.
  • Must be flexible to work all required shifts including early mornings, late evenings, weekends and public holidays.
